Help and resources for testosterone replacement therapy in Florida

Anyone considering or already using testosterone replacement therapy in Florida may run into questions about safety, provider licensing, or billing practices at a clinic. Below is a curated list of real government agencies, medical associations, and consumer protection organizations that patients and their families can turn to for regulatory information, clinical guidelines, or help resolving a dispute.

These groups don't provide TRT themselves but can help you verify a provider, understand the medical standards behind treatment, or find assistance paying for medication.

Legal help

This is general information, not legal advice. Speak to a qualified professional about your specific situation.

  • The Florida Bar Lawyer Referral Service

    A statewide nonprofit lawyer-referral service operated by The Florida Bar, connecting consumers with attorneys, for example in disputes with clinics or providers, for a capped initial consultation fee.

    Visit website → Phone: 800-342-8011
  • Florida Legal Services

    A nonprofit legal-aid organization supporting low-income Floridians' access to civil legal help, coordinating with regional legal-aid providers across the state.

Financial assistance

This is general information, not financial advice. Confirm eligibility and terms directly with each program.

  • NeedyMeds

    Maintains a free searchable database of prescription assistance programs, drug discount cards, and diagnosis-based assistance programs, useful for patients seeking help affording testosterone medications.

    Visit website → Phone: 1-800-503-6897 PO Box 219, Gloucester, MA 01931
  • Partnership for Prescription Assistance (PPA)

    A PhRMA-affiliated program providing a single point of access to hundreds of pharmaceutical-company patient assistance programs for uninsured or low-income patients.

    Visit website → Phone: 1-888-477-2669
  • AbbVie Patient Assistance (myAbbVie Assist)

    A manufacturer-run financial assistance program that can provide eligible AbbVie medicines, including testosterone products it manufactures, at no cost to qualifying uninsured or underinsured U.S. patients.
